Output d5fb32a32a2845566e3c263db98242ba588c7ddb1cb99e61bc2edee8d226bf3a:0

value
1646036980
script pubkey
OP_0 OP_PUSHBYTES_20 cc41337df1c7778047fb566a97c9fce64636fdf5
address
tb1qe3qnxl03camcq3lm2e4f0j0uuerrdl04u9n2g2
transaction
d5fb32a32a2845566e3c263db98242ba588c7ddb1cb99e61bc2edee8d226bf3a
confirmations
102792
spent
true